Transaction 0893f02068d344cd7238830b617c8eb47f82b9b7e8f1247a549320359c752035

1 Input
2 Outputs
  • 0893f02068d344cd7238830b617c8eb47f82b9b7e8f1247a549320359c752035:0
  • value  6474957
    address  3EBUb2s7DFTwg5MHf8QtLi4vKm1G3H9LZU
  • 0893f02068d344cd7238830b617c8eb47f82b9b7e8f1247a549320359c752035:1
  • value  13509677
    address  17hYTSLukTBto6TcYdqnTWXQb3zoZjzwq3